Order and group by sql

WebApr 11, 2024 · 可以使用spark sql中的窗口函数来实现sql中的group by后取组内top n。具体步骤如下: 1. 使用spark sql中的窗口函数row_number()来为每个分组内的记录编号,按照需要排序的字段进行排序。 2. 将每个分组内的记录按照row_number()的编号进行筛选,选取前n条记录作为top n。 3. Web6 rows · Apr 22, 2024 · GROUP BY ORDER BY; 1. Group by statement is used to group the rows that have the same value. ...

How to Use GROUP BY, HAVING, and ORDER BY SQL Clauses

WebSep 25, 2024 · GROUP BY clause is used with the SELECT statement. In the query, GROUP BY clause is placed after the WHERE clause. In the query, GROUP BY clause is placed before ORDER BY clause if used any. In the query , Group BY clause is placed before Having clause . Place condition in the having clause Syntax: WebBeginner question: select and group by order. Hi everyone, I'm making my way through PostgreSQL exercises and I've encountered a thing I don't understand: select facid, extract (month from starttime) as month, sum (slots) as "Total Slots" from cd.bookings where extract (year from starttime)=2012 group by facid, month order by facid, month; How ... chirurg bad oeynhausen https://liquidpak.net

SQL基础教程-3章4节order by对查询结果排序 - 知乎

WebPeople generally use the GROUP BY clause when they need to aggregate the available functions to multiple sets of rows. On the other hand, we use the ORDER BY clause when … WebFeb 4, 2024 · The GROUP BY Clause is used together with the SQL SELECT statement. The SELECT statement used in the GROUP BY clause can only be used contain column names, aggregate functions, constants and expressions. SQL Having Clause is used to restrict the results returned by the GROUP BY clause. WebOct 8, 2024 · Six Operations to Order: SELECT, FROM, WHERE, GROUP BY, HAVING, and ORDER BY By using examples, we will explain the execution order of the six most … graphing valentine hearts

SQL - GROUP_CONCAT函数_闲人王小虎的博客-CSDN博客

Category:SQL - GROUP_CONCAT函数_闲人王小虎的博客-CSDN博客

Tags:Order and group by sql

Order and group by sql

How to select only the earliest date per group - Microsoft Q&A

WebJul 21, 2024 · At first, GROUP BY and ORDER BY appear to do the same thing – sort the data. But that is where their similarities end. As the name suggests, ORDER BY simply orders the complete dataset in a defined order, while GROUP BY groups the data as … WebApr 14, 2024 · mysql中的order by和group by是两个常用的查询语句。 order by用于对查询结果进行排序,可以按照一个或多个字段进行排序,可以指定升序或降序排列。 group by用 …

Order and group by sql

Did you know?

WebMar 25, 2024 · In this post, we will understand the difference between group by and order by in SQL. GROUP BY It is used to group the rows which have the same value. It can be used in CREATE VIEW statement. In select statement, it has to be used before the ‘ORDER BY’ keyword. Attribute can’t be in a ‘GROUP BY’ statement when it is under aggregate function. WebOct 4, 2024 · Group By clause ORDER BY:- The ORDER BY clause is used to sort the result-set in ascending or descending order. The ORDER BY clause sorts the records in ascending order by default. To...

WebOct 17, 2016 · You need an aggregate function to go with your GROUP BY - in this case it would be SUM:-SELECT PassengerID, SUM(Weight) FROM Baggage GROUP BY PassengerID ORDER BY SUM(Weight) DESC; Web这还要从sql查询的关键字执行顺序来分析,select语句各关键字的执行顺序是: from -> where -> group by -> having -> select -> order by. 从上在的顺序可以看出,order by是对查 …

WebSQL Group By vs Order By - In SQL, we have two common clauses that help us sort the data: Group By and Order By. WebExample Get your own SQL Server. SELECT Employees.LastName, COUNT(Orders.OrderID) AS NumberOfOrders. FROM (Orders. INNER JOIN Employees ON Orders.EmployeeID = …

WebSep 28, 2024 · The GROUP BY clause comes after the WHERE clause and before the ORDER BY clause. The basic syntax is as shown here: SELECT col1,col2,.....colN FROM table_name WHERE [conditions] GROUP BY...

WebThe GROUP BY statement is often used with aggregate functions ( COUNT (), MAX (), MIN (), SUM (), AVG ()) to group the result-set by one or more columns. GROUP BY Syntax … chirurg berlin spandauWebMar 24, 2024 · How can I order all the importance = 6 first, and then somehow group by rows that you've split apart because of your ordering (ie. where section = 1 )? This is probably why the SQL syntax requires your group by clause first, and your order by clause second - because grouping happens first, and ordering happens second. chirurg bad homburgWebAug 4, 2024 · GROUP BY with ORDER BY In SQL, ORDER BY is used to sort the results and by default it sorts them in ascending order. However, to get the result in descending order, you need to simply add keyword DESC after column names in ORDER BY clause. Let’s continue with the above example. chirurg bochum hattinger strWebThe SQL Grouping_ID () is the SQL function which is used to compute the level of grouping. It can only be used with SELECT statement, HAVING clause, or ORDERED BY clause when GROUP BY is specified. The GROUPING_ID () function returns an integer bitmap with the lowest N bits illuminated. A illuminated bit indicates that the corresponding ... graphing valuesWeb这还要从sql查询的关键字执行顺序来分析,select语句各关键字的执行顺序是: from -> where -> group by -> having -> select -> order by. 从上在的顺序可以看出,order by是对查询后的结果进行排序,它的执行顺序在select之后,此时别名已经存在了,所以是可以使用的。 chirurg buskoWebMay 17, 2024 · The order of execution is as follows: WHERE – GROUP BY – HAVING. This also means WHERE is written before GROUP BY, while HAVING comes after GROUP BY. In practice, WHERE filters data first. This filtered data will be grouped and aggregated, and then HAVING will filter the grouped and aggregated data. chirurg bury lublinWebApr 11, 2024 · MySQL的排序有两种方式:. Using filesort :通过表的索引或全表扫描,读取满足条件的数据行,然后在排序缓冲区sort buffer中完成排序操作,所有不是通过索引直 … graphing variables